During the initial stage of the new vehicle running-in, the forklift should not carry too heavy cargo. During the 100 hours of the new vehicle running-in stage, the forklift should be operated according to the following requirements:
1. Before operation, the forklift should be preheated, no matter what season it is.
2. Carefully and thoroughly perform pre-inspection and maintenance in accordance with regulations.
3. Avoid emergency braking and emergency steering, and start slowly.
4. Oil change and lubrication should be earlier than the specified time.
5. Do not run the engine at high speed without external load.
The efficient operation of the diesel forklift is inseparable from good lubrication, and various special lubricants play a vital role. Types of special oils for forklifts:
1. Chain spray
Mainly used for cleaning and lubrication of gantry chains
2. Brake fluid
Mainly used in the brake system, the main oil for hydraulic brakes
3. Antifreeze
Mainly used in the engine cooling system to prevent the engine from not operating normally in winter
4. Engine oil
Mainly used for engine lubrication to ensure efficient operation of the engine
5. Heavy-duty grease
Mainly used for lubrication of vehicle bearing components, also known as: butter
6. Transmission oil
Mainly used for automatic transmission
7. Gear oil
Mainly used for drive axles and gearboxes
8. Hydraulic oil
Mainly used for hydraulic systems, including lifting hydraulic systems and tilting hydraulic systems
Characteristics and working environment of diesel forklifts:
Counterbalanced diesel forklifts are relatively large in size and have stable performance. They are suitable for heavy loads and have no restrictions on the use time. They are generally used outdoors. Compared with gasoline engines, diesel engines have better power performance and are prone to stalling at very low speeds. The cost of fuel is very low, but the vibration is very large, the noise is also very large, the displacement is large, the weight is heavy, and the price is high. Counterbalanced gasoline forklifts are relatively large in size, but have better stability and performance. They are suitable for heavy loads and have no restrictions on the use time. They are generally used outdoors. Gasoline engines are small in size, light in weight, have high power output, emit very little noise and vibration, and are cheap, but gasoline engines have poor overload capacity and long-term working capacity, and their fuel costs are very high.
A counterbalanced liquefied petroleum gas forklift is a counterbalanced gasoline forklift that is equipped with liquefied petroleum and liquefied gas for switching. The biggest advantage of LPG forklifts is that they have very good exhaust emissions, with less carbon monoxide emissions than gasoline engines, and very low fuel costs, making them suitable for indoor work that requires a very high ambient working environment.
